CI 5.3: Warfarin – written drug informati<strong>on</strong> up<strong>on</strong> discharge (H)<br />

Rati<strong>on</strong>ale<br />

Warfarin is a widely used drug with a narrow therapeutic index and with potentially serious<br />

adverse reacti<strong>on</strong>s such as sp<strong>on</strong>taneous bleeding.<br />

In 2011 there were 25 submissi<strong>on</strong>s from 20 HCOs. The annual rate was 84.2 per 100 patients.<br />

Trends<br />

The fitted rate deteriorated from 86.0 to 82.6, a change of 3.4 per 100 patients.<br />
